What Makes a Good Inspirational Quote for a Card Deck?

A truly inspiring quote isn't just memorable; it's actionable. It should resonate deeply, offering a nugget of wisdom that you can apply to your daily life. Consider these qualities when selecting quotes for your card deck:

  • Brevity and Clarity: Short, impactful phrases are easier to remember and more likely to stick with you throughout the day. Avoid overly complex or convoluted language.
  • Universality: The quote should speak to a broad range of experiences and emotions, offering relevance regardless of the reader's specific circumstances.
  • Actionable Insight: The best inspirational quotes aren't just feel-good platitudes. They offer concrete takeaways that can lead to positive changes in behavior or mindset.
  • Emotional Resonance: A quote that evokes a strong emotional response – whether it's joy, reflection, or determination – is more likely to be remembered and truly inspire.

How to Create Your Own Inspirational Card Deck

Creating your own deck is a deeply personal and rewarding process. Here's a step-by-step guide:

  1. Gather Your Quotes: Start by collecting quotes from your favorite books, poems, speeches, or even personal reflections. Aim for a diverse range of perspectives and themes.
  2. Curate and Refine: Carefully review your collection, eliminating quotes that don't meet the criteria outlined above. Focus on quality over quantity.
  3. Design Your Cards: You can create your cards digitally using design software or by hand. Consider the visual aspects—the font, color scheme, and any accompanying imagery should complement the tone and message of each quote.
  4. Print and Assemble: Print your designs onto cardstock for durability. Carefully cut and assemble your deck. You can add a simple box or bag for storage.

What Types of Quotes Should I Include?

The beauty of a personal inspiration card deck lies in its customization. However, consider including quotes that address different aspects of life:

  • Resilience & Perseverance: Quotes that encourage overcoming challenges and setbacks.
  • Self-Compassion & Acceptance: Quotes that promote self-love and understanding.
  • Gratitude & Mindfulness: Quotes that foster appreciation for the present moment.
  • Growth & Learning: Quotes that encourage continuous self-improvement.
  • Purpose & Meaning: Quotes that help you discover and live your purpose.

How Can I Use My Inspirational Card Deck Daily?

Once created, your card deck becomes a valuable tool for daily reflection and inspiration. Here are some suggestions:

  • Daily Draw: Start your day by drawing a card and reflecting on its message.
  • Mid-Day Pick-Me-Up: Use a card to refocus your energy and motivation during a slump.
  • Evening Reflection: End your day by considering the message of a card and how it relates to your experiences.
  • Journaling Prompt: Use the quote as a prompt for journaling, exploring its meaning in your own life.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

Where can I find inspirational quotes?

You can find inspirational quotes from various sources: books, poetry, websites dedicated to quotes (like Goodreads), speeches by inspirational figures, and even your own personal reflections.

How many cards should my deck have?

The size of your deck depends on your preference. A deck of 52 cards is a popular choice, mirroring a standard deck of playing cards, but you can create a smaller or larger deck based on your needs.

Can I use images on my cards?

Absolutely! Images can enhance the visual appeal and emotional impact of your quotes. Choose images that complement the tone and message of each quote.

Is it better to write the quotes myself or use existing quotes?

Both are excellent options. Using existing quotes provides a foundation of wisdom from established sources. Writing your own allows for a deeply personal and unique expression of your own thoughts and feelings.
